Output e6f52cdbab33fcc74d659b91f82440719f97a3a8edea3f75a1cb27d463c6bb6e:1

value
488536
script pubkey
OP_0 OP_PUSHBYTES_20 50e6531ab255c9e97290bda6d74fc09aeb5d38d4
address
bc1q2rn9xx4j2hy7ju5shkndwn7qnt446wx5v5guwa
transaction
e6f52cdbab33fcc74d659b91f82440719f97a3a8edea3f75a1cb27d463c6bb6e
spent
true